34 // Produces digits necessary to print a given number with | |
35 // 'fractional_count' digits after the decimal point. | |
36 // The buffer must be big enough to hold the result plus one terminating null | |
37 // character. | |
38 // | |
39 // The produced digits might be too short in which case the caller has to fill | |
40 // the gaps with '0's. | |
41 // Example: FastFixedDtoa(0.001, 5, ...) is allowed to return buffer = "1", and | |
42 // decimal_point = -2. | |
43 // Halfway cases are rounded towards +/-Infinity (away from 0). The call | |
44 // FastFixedDtoa(0.15, 2, ...) thus returns buffer = "2", decimal_point = 0. | |
45 // The returned buffer may contain digits that would be truncated from the | |
46 // shortest representation of the input. | |
47 // | |
48 // This method only works for some parameters. If it can't handle the input it | |
49 // returns false. The output is null-terminated when the function succeeds. | |
50 bool FastFixedDtoa(double v, int fractional_count, | |
51 Vector<char> buffer, int* length, int* decimal_point); | |
